NoDb Atomicity, RQ Graph Baseline, and Observability Follow-Ups

Status: Closed (2026-04-26 01:50 UTC) Timezone: UTC

Overview

This package follows 20260425_nodb_lock_dump_efficiency_refactor and addresses the remaining hardening and maintainability gaps identified at closeout. The work combines transactional-consistency design/implementation for grouped NoDb mutations, queue-graph baseline hygiene, failure-path validation at the WEPP job-hint boundary, and guardrails against lock/dump-efficiency regressions.

Objectives

  • Implement a bounded cross-controller failure-atomicity strategy for scoped rq-engine mutation flows so late-stage failures do not leave avoidable partial persisted state.
  • Resolve current wctl check-rq-graph drift to restore a clean baseline signal for future queue-wiring changes.
  • Harden and validate post-enqueue WEPP job-hint persistence fault paths (including concurrency/error-class boundaries) while preserving response contracts.
  • Add lock/dump-efficiency observability guards that detect reintroduction of sequential lock/dump churn in targeted rq-engine paths.
  • Improve rq-engine test maintainability by reducing duplicated dummy collaborators and brittle assertions in touched suites.

Hardening and Callus Softening (Required for incident/remediation packages)

  • Applicability: Preventive hardening + post-closure callus softening from prior lock/dump package.
  • Failure signature(s):
    • Partial persisted state across controllers on late failure after earlier grouped helper persistence.
    • wctl check-rq-graph drift obscuring real queue-wiring regressions.
    • Post-enqueue hint persistence failures potentially bubbling on non-RuntimeError exception classes.
  • Related prior hardening efforts:
    • 20260425_nodb_lock_dump_efficiency_refactor
    • 20260424_rq_worker_nodb_cache_hardening
  • Health signals:
    • Scoped failure paths leave no unintended partial persisted state.
    • Queue-graph check baseline is clean and stable.
    • WEPP job enqueue responses remain contract-stable under persistence-fault paths.
    • Guard tests detect lock/dump-churn regressions early.
  • Danger signals:
    • Hidden contract changes in rq-engine responses.
    • Overscoped transactional abstractions with unclear rollback semantics.
    • Guard tooling too brittle/noisy to maintain.
  • Observation window: package execution window + first post-merge regression cycle.
  • Temporary calluses introduced: none planned.
  • Callus softening hypothesis (if applicable): if current narrow fail-open exception handling is broadened, behavior can be made both explicit and resilient without introducing silent failure masking.

Closure Notes

  • Package closed after milestone-by-milestone implementation, required triad reviews, and Medium/High finding remediation.
  • Final scoped package validation:
    • wctl run-pytest ... across 9 touched suites -> 228 passed, 0 failed.
    • wctl check-rq-graph -> clean after closure regeneration.
    • python3 tools/check_broad_exceptions.py --enforce-changed --base-ref origin/master -> PASS.
  • Scope remained strict to rq-engine + required nodb helpers/tests; no legacy Flask route edits under wepppy/weppcloud/routes/nodb_api/**.
  • Post-close addendum: _wepp_bin rollback regression mechanics and remediation are recorded in tracker.md under Post-Close Regression Mechanics Addendum.
